GIS集成技术之二:数据集成
生活随笔
收集整理的這篇文章主要介紹了
GIS集成技术之二:数据集成
小編覺得挺不錯的,現在分享給大家,幫大家做個參考.
疑惑:ado.net作為一種通用的數據技術,適用與各種格式的文件各種格式的數據庫,為一種通用的編程模型。GIS也提出數據集成:毫無疑問,不陷于某擊中數據庫。因此,我覺得GIS的中心是數據驅動,而不是數據庫驅動。
二。數據模型
0。對象模型。
1。對象關系模型。
2。對象層次模型。
3。對象網絡模型。
理解:
1。對象技術,作為一種開發,設計技術,有很大的指導意義,但我覺得數據庫依賴對象技術,問題太大,其中有很多不合理的成分,(沒有統一可證明的數學模型)短期內不可那有什么突破,而且----這需要GIS, DB, OS聯合起來,按照目前的發展趨勢,他們目光短淺的很,沒有多大合作的可能性。因此,部分適用的對象技術,才事最重要的。
2。對象關系,對象層次,對象網絡,恐怕各人有不同的理解。很多人的理解事,對象是關系,層次,網絡模型的擴充。分析這句活:對象是關系的擴充,目前,是這樣的。但對象技術僅僅是作為關系模型的附加,導致很多對象關系DB,設計的很不合理,我個人9認為Oracle Spatial設計的很不合理,對象的太別扭(我Oracle Spatial的人很懶惰,集成技術有些了解,但了解的太淺,導致了設計的ugly, Elegance is a technology)。我的理解是:對象作為一種通用的數據模型,不僅僅需要表達實體關系,由于物質本身的層次性,所以對象必須表達一種層次模型;由于事務關系本身的復雜性,加之空間網絡分析,拓撲分析是GIS的一種最基本最重要的功能,對象也要完善的表達網絡模型。也就是說,對象模型,必須集成層次型,關系型,網絡型,才有可那成為GIS的完善通用的數據類型。
轉載于:https://www.cnblogs.com/xiexiaokui/archive/2005/08/17/217140.html
總結
以上是生活随笔為你收集整理的GIS集成技术之二:数据集成的全部內容,希望文章能夠幫你解決所遇到的問題。
- 上一篇: 笔记_SQLite入门
- 下一篇: 关于国产科学软件的思考(转)